Alumni spin technology web

Based on a shared interest in technology fields, Class of '98 MBAs Jennifer Meyers and Grazia Sorice have founded the Goizueta Business School Technology Alumni Club as an industry-specific networking and educational forum.

 The pair launched their effort at a lively panel discussion of how to value volatile Internet stocks, in collaboration with George C. Craft Professor of Decision and Information Analysis Benn Konsynski's fall seminar on electronic commerce.

Featured at the meeting was Internet entrepreneur Alan Taetle, one of the creators of Atlanta-based service provider Mindspring.com. Taetle was joined on the panel by investors and venture capitalists sharing their investment experiences in Internet businesses from Yahoo and Mindspring to Amazon.com, among others. More than two dozen alumni attended, along with students, professors, and members of the Atlanta business media.

Sorice plans to have the alumni club hold similar events once a quarter, and communicate from a website. "We'll be bringing in guest speakers on hot topics in technology, and we're looking for alumni volunteers," she says. F.G.
